Pelvic clock provides a first step toward improvement by increasing awareness of pelvic alignment: Lying on your back with knees bent and feet on the floor, tip the pelvis through full range of motion, starting at 12 oclock with the navel and lower back pressed to the floor and moving through to 6 oclock as the waist rises off the floor and the tailbone is the only part of the spine contacting the floor. Generally, dancers with a misaligned pelvis either anteriorly or posteriorly can more easily develop vertebral stresses and knee, foot, and ankle injuries due to compensatory movements and excess of muscle tension during training.
